Role help - prevent user from changing relationships?
I've created a new role in which the user has viewing-only access to a custom module, which has a relationship with Accounts. All permissions are set to None, except List and View which are set to All, and Access which is Enabled. Logging in as a test user with this role, everything seems to be working fine, except If I go to Accounts and click the Remove button on the subpanel for my custom module, I can remove the relationship with this account, even though the record is left intact. This is doubly bad because my relate field in the custom module is a required field, a record shouldn't be able to exist when it's not related to an account!
I'm considering removing the Remove button from the subpanel, but I'd prefer not to. Any ideas?
I should add that when logging in as the test user, the edit button disappears from the subpanel but the remove button does not.
Last edited by GameboyRMH; 2007-12-27 at 07:05 PM.
Server: Fedora
Sugar 5 CE
Apache 2.2.6
MySQL 5.0.27
Bookmarks